Output 538defec383362f0e65c2b0c738e40b110f3f7b264cac155c60bdcdbea5b3e88:2

value
137807
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84be7f6aeb4497e337e489492361c910eab1665f OP_EQUAL
address
3DnuKsxRDWRbAg4fSwpc6fSN29Ne3bXqbS
transaction
538defec383362f0e65c2b0c738e40b110f3f7b264cac155c60bdcdbea5b3e88
spent
true